Analysis
Comoros recorded 0.5868 units per person for population ages 15-64, total, per capita in 2025. That is the highest value across all 66 years on record.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 0.5% on the previous year and up 4.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, population ages 15-64, total, per capita in Comoros peaked at 0.5868 units per person in 2025 and was at its lowest, 0.4787 units per person, in 1996.
Comoros ranks 178th of 217 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

How this figure is calculated
Population ages 15-64, total div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
Population ages 15-64, total ÷ Population, total
Computed from
- Population ages 15-64,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N), publisher: UN Population Division
- Population, total World Population Prospects, United Nations (UN)
Statizoid computes this series; the underlying measurements belong to the publishers named above. The arithmetic is applied to every country and year where both inputs report, and nothing is estimated unless the page says so.
